About The Position

As Miranda Creative has grown, so has our need for dedicated HR support. This newly created HR Generalist role (part-time) is part of that investment. Reporting directly to our Founder/CEO, you'll be the first point of contact for HR questions across the team, running the day-to-day people operations that keep our agency moving, from recruiting and onboarding to payroll, benefits, and compliance. This isn't a role where you'll just process paperwork. You'll help candidates feel welcomed from their first interview, help new hires feel set up for success on day one, and help our current team feel supported at every stage of the employee experience. If you like variety, move easily between detail work and people work, and want real ownership over how HR runs at a growing creative agency, this is built for you.

Responsibilities

  • Manage the full recruiting cycle: posting roles, screening candidates, coordinating interviews, checking references, and building a pipeline of passive talent
  • Coordinate onboarding and offboarding from start to finish, including HRIS setup, compliance paperwork, IT provisioning, and training tracking; manage the employee lifecycle and exit processes, including final pay and account deactivation
  • Process payroll and serve as the primary contact for our payroll system, Rippling, including tax filings, PTO accuracy, and retirement contributions
  • Serve as the go-to liaison for all benefit providers, from open enrollment to day-to-day employee questions
  • Administer leave of absence requests, and monitor multi-state employment law compliance
  • Coordinate our bi-annual review cycles, including peer reviews, self-assessments, and summary reporting
  • Assist managers with day-to-day employee relations questions and documentation
  • Maintain personnel files, org charts, and compensation reporting, including quarterly Total Compensation statements
  • Support internal communications and culture initiatives, and help with ongoing HR related projects and initiatives
